My Wellbeing - Year 3

My Wellbeing is a new Junior Cycle SPHE series based on the JC Short Course specification. The series covers all areas of the course in a graded fashion over years 1, 2 and 3.

This Year 3 book:

  • Further develops the key topics that have been introduced and engaged with in First and Second Year SPHE class. A well-balanced use of age-appropriate explanatory text and an inclusive mix of activity types are evident throughout the book.
  • Contains four chapters, linking to the four strands of the SPHE specification. Some topics recur in chapters allowing students to consider them in different contexts.
  • Focuses on helping students improve and maintain their own wellbeing: physical, emotional, social and spiritual.
  • Aims to be a valuable tool to students as they navigate adolescence and offers them life-long skills such as understanding what makes a healthy relationship, knowing the importance of self-management and considering what being healthy means for a teenager.
  • Encourages students to build empathy through end-of-chapter activities using a chosen avatar, themselves and others.
  • Facilitates class discussion, pair/group work and individual reflection throughout, as per the 3 cross-cutting elements of Awareness, Dialogue and Reflection & Action.
